Tournament Format:
There will be pool round robins, and the top teams in each pool will advance to a playoff round to determine medal winners.
Each team is guaranteed a minimum of 3 games (games played to 11, bronze medal match played to 15, gold medal round best 2 out of 3 to 11).
Games will be up to 11 with a guaranteed minimum of 3 games. All games will be win by 2.

Health & Safety
All participants MUST wear non-slip court shoes during all matches and practice sessions on the tournament courts.
Footwear Specifications:
Shoes must have a non-slip sole designed specifically for court surfaces (e.g., tennis, badminton, squash).
The sole must provide adequate traction and stability to prevent slipping and ensure player safety.
Shoes must be clean and free of any debris that could reduce their non-slip properties.
Failure to comply will result in disqualification from the tournament with no refund.

Stay Hydrated:
Participants are advised to drink water regularly, even if they do not feel thirsty, to prevent dehydration.
Signs of dehydration, such as dizziness, fatigue, or dry mouth, should be reported to tournament medical staff immediately.
Players should bring a large water bottle to ensure they have enough water for each match and practice session.
Electrolyte drinks may also be brought and consumed to help maintain hydration levels, especially during long matches or in hot weather.
